This is a hot topic every year around October. I did a lot of digging on this topic last year and here is what I found and what I was told.

 

Up until last year it was really up to the CD to decide when he was going to start having Halloween/costume parties. I was told by John Heald last year, that starting in 2009, all cruises sailing Oct. 1st - 31st, will have Halloween/Costume parties/contests. Which night of the cruise is still up to the cruise director. So....if that info is correct...all ships will have them this year.

We were on the Valor last year on Halloween (my birthday as well) and will be on the Freedom this year for it. It is a lot of fun. They had a costume mingle in the atrium lobby followed by a parade across the theatre stage that ended with a costume contest. Then everyone went up to the Lido deck for a deck party.
